Dayananda Sagar College of Engineering: KCET vs COMEDK vs Management Quota

Which route fits your rank and budget across DSCE’s ~20 branch options?

KCET COMEDK Management Quota
Conducted byKEA (govt.)COMEDK consortiumMahatma Gandhi Vidya Peetha Trust
DomicileKarnataka requiredAny stateAny state / NRI
Tuition (approx.)₹1.17L/yr₹2.8–3.1L/yr₹3–6L/yr (indicative)
CounsellingCentralised, KEA portalCentralised, COMEDK portalDirect to the trust
2026 timelineExam Apr 23–24, result Jun 6Exam May 9, result May 29Enquiries Mar–Jul

Which Route Fits You?

Choose KCET if…
You’re Karnataka domicile — DSCE’s relatively less competitive rankings compared to RVCE/BMSCE make a KCET seat achievable at a broader range of ranks.
Choose COMEDK if…
You’re from outside Karnataka, and your COMEDK rank works better than KCET for your target branch.
Choose Management Quota if…
You specifically want one of DSCE’s newer specialisations (AI, cyber security, robotics) and government/COMEDK rounds didn’t secure it.

A DSCE-Specific Consideration

Because DSCE ranks below RVCE and BMSCE on NIRF, it generally has more institutional-seat availability across its wide branch range — making it a realistic fallback for students whose rank doesn’t reach the top two colleges, particularly in core branches.
